Denton has become one of the Dallas-Fort Worth metroplex’s most active markets for aesthetic medicine, outpatient wellness, and virtual care. Steady residential growth and proximity to major DFW healthcare corridors have drawn a wave of medspas, IV therapy lounges, weight-loss clinics, and telehealth practices, all of which require physician oversight before seeing their first patient.

Texas law is clear on this. Nurse practitioners must operate under a formal delegation agreement with a licensed Texas physician. Physician assistants require an active supervision arrangement before prescribing or treating. For aesthetic and medspa settings, those requirements extend to injectables, laser services, and anything prescription-adjacent. Practicing without that structure in place creates real regulatory and liability exposure.

Texas Oversight Compliance Rules

Nurse Practitioner (NP) Rules

In Texas, nurse practitioners must maintain an active collaborative practice agreement with a licensed physician, which outlines supervision, delegation, and scope of practice. These agreements define the services the NP can provide and ensure that care is delivered under proper physician oversight, in line with state requirements.

Prescriptive Authority

NPs and PAs may prescribe medications only through a Prescriptive Authority Agreement (PAA) with a physician, along with DEA registration and full compliance with Texas prescribing laws.

Physician Assistant Supervision

Physician assistants must practice under a supervising physician through a formal agreement that outlines their scope of practice, with the physician maintaining oversight.

Delegation of Medical & Aesthetic Procedures

Under Texas law, only physicians can diagnose and prescribe treatments, and procedures such as Botox, fillers, and laser treatments require proper delegation, with RNs and estheticians working under physician supervision.

Telehealth in Texas

Telehealth providers must hold a valid Texas license, meet the same standard of care as in-person visits, and follow all state requirements for documentation and patient care.

Malpractice Insurance Requirements

Medical directors in Texas are required to maintain active malpractice insurance to protect against liability and support compliant clinical operations.
